Lane Keeping Assist (LKA)
WARNING
The steering wheel may not be
assisted if the steering wheel is
held very tight or the steering
wheel is steered over a certain
degree.
Lane Keeping Assist does not
operate at all times. It is the
responsibility of the driver to
safely steer the vehicle and to
maintain the vehicle in its lane.
The handsoff warning message
may appear late depending on
road conditions. Always have your
hands on the steering wheel
whilst driving.
If the steering wheel is held very
lightly, the hands off warning
message may appear because the
function may not recognize that
the driver has their hands on the
steering wheel.
If you attach objects to the steer
-
ing wheel, the hands-off warning
may not work properly.

When lane markings (or road
edges) are detected, the lane lines
on the cluster will change from
gray to the green ( ) indica
-
tor light will illuminate if LKA is
operable.
Lane undetected
Lane detected
Even though the steering is
assisted by Lane Keeping Assist,
the driver may control the steer
-
ing wheel.
The steering wheel may feel
heavier or lighter when the steer
-
ing wheel is assisted by Lane
Keeping Assist than when it is
not.
